什么程度可以做编程

worktile 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一种技能,可以在不同的程度上进行学习和实践。以下是几个编程的不同程度:

    1. 入门级:在入门级程度上,你可以学习基本的编程概念和语法。了解常用的编程语言,如Python、Java、C++等,并能编写简单的程序。你将学习变量、条件语句、循环等基本概念,并能够开始解决简单的问题。

    2. 中级水平:在中级程度上,你将深入学习更多的编程概念和技术。你可以学习数据结构和算法,以及如何使用它们来解决更复杂的问题。你还可以学习面向对象编程、函数式编程和其他高级编程概念。在这个阶段,你可能需要开始构建更复杂的应用程序或项目。

    3. 高级水平:高级程度的编程意味着你已经掌握了各种编程技术和工具,并能够设计和开发复杂的软件系统。你可以深入了解特定领域的编程,如网络编程、人工智能、移动应用开发等。你可能参与大规模项目的开发,并在团队中扮演领导或专家的角色。

    4. 专家级:专家级的程序员通常是在特定领域内具有深入专业知识和经验的人。他们可能是领域内的权威,并在学术界或工业界有重要的贡献。他们能够解决非常复杂的问题,并设计创新的解决方案。

    无论你在哪个程度上进行编程,持续的学习和实践是至关重要的。编程是一个不断发展和变化的领域,掌握基本概念只是一个起点。通过不断学习新的技术和参与实际项目,你可以不断提高自己的编程水平。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程可以从初级的入门级别一直到高级的专业级别,不同的人可以在不同的程度上进行编程。下面是编程能力的不同程度的介绍:

    1. 初级入门者:初级入门者通常是指没有编程经验的人。他们可能刚刚开始学习编程,对编程语言、算法和数据结构等基本概念还不太了解。他们可以通过学习一些编程课程、参加编程培训班或自学来提升自己的编程能力。

    2. 中级开发者:中级开发者已经有一定的编程经验,能够使用常见的编程语言(如Python、Java、C++等)来解决一些基本的编程问题。他们对常见的算法和数据结构有一定的了解,并能够完成一些中等难度的项目开发工作。他们还能够阅读和理解他人编写的代码,并能够进行基本的调试和优化。

    3. 高级工程师:高级工程师是具有深入编程知识的专业人士。他们有着丰富的编程经验和解决复杂问题的能力。他们熟悉并能够运用多种编程语言和开发工具,能够设计和实现复杂的软件系统。高级工程师还具备优化性能、提升代码质量和维护大型项目的能力。

    4. 架构师:架构师是拥有丰富经验和深度技术知识的顶级专家。他们能够设计和构建大规模、高性能和可靠的软件系统架构。架构师需要考虑到编程语言、应用服务器、数据库、网络、安全等多个方面,以确保系统的可扩展性、可靠性和安全性。

    5. 高级研究员:高级研究员是在编程领域有重要贡献的专家。他们通常拥有博士学位,并在学术或工业界从事编程相关的研究工作,推动编程领域的进步和创新。高级研究员可以发表论文、申请专利,并参与编程领域的标准化工作。

    总之,编程是一个复杂而广泛的领域,人们可以在不同的程度上进行编程,从初级的入门者到高级的专业人士。不管是初学者还是专业人士,通过不断学习和实践,都可以提高自己的编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一项技术活动,它需要一定的专业知识和技能。不同的编程任务和目标需要不同的程度来进行编程。一般来说,下面是几个常见的编程程度:

    1. 初级程度:初级程度的编程者主要了解编程的基本概念和语法,能够通过学习简单的编程语言(如Python、JavaScript)来完成一些基本的编程任务。他们可以处理简单的计算、条件判断、循环和函数调用等基本的编程任务,但在处理复杂问题时可能需要一些帮助或指导。

    2. 中级程度:中级程度的编程者已经掌握了一定的编程技巧和算法知识,能够独立解决一些中等难度的编程问题。他们可以设计和实现简单的数据结构和算法,能够处理一些较复杂的业务逻辑和算法实现。

    3.高级程度:高级程度的编程者具备较高的编程技能和深入的理解。他们能够处理复杂的编程问题和项目,能够深入分析和优化算法和数据结构。他们还能够熟练使用一些高级的编程语言和开发工具,能够独立进行大型软件项目的设计和开发。

    4.专家级程度:专家级程度的编程者是在某个特定领域拥有非常深入的知识和经验的编程者。他们通常具有丰富的实战经验,能够解决非常复杂和具有挑战性的编程问题,并且能够为其他人提供专业的指导和建议。

    需要注意的是,编程是一项持续学习和提高的过程。无论是初级还是专家级的程度,都需要不断学习新的技术和知识,跟进行业的变化和发展。通过不断实践和学习,逐渐提高自己的编程能力和技术水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部